The Economist (April 25 Issue)

2026/ 04/ 27 by jd in Global News

“Xi Jinping wants a powerful currency. America’s war has helped.” Usage of the yuan is expanding, but the currency remains far from the status of a global reserve currency. “Last month China’s currency accounted for over 8% of global trade finance, according to SWIFT, second (but a distant second) to the dollar, on over 80%.” Nevertheless, the yuan is becoming “a source of comfort for countries and firms disconcerted by America’s haphazard stewardship of the truly powerful dollar.”

 

The Economist (May 19)

2018/ 05/ 21 by jd in Global News

Unless European “companies or their governments take the fight all the way to the White House, they have little choice but to abide by the long—and sometimes wrong—arm of American law.” America’s threat of sanctions on companies doing business with Iran impacts major players including Total, Airbus, Peugeot, Renault and SWIFT. Still, it remains to be seen if “there is the stomach for such a battle.”

 

Financial Times (May 25)

2016/ 05/ 27 by jd in Global News

News that the cross-border payment system Swift “has at least woken up to the challenge facing its business” is encouraging. “But this is not just a problem involving cross-border deals. Cyber crime is increasingly a threat to the whole financial industry. This is one digital challenge that banks cannot duck.”
